This doesn't seem to be working.

 

I have entered the folder's path to be excluded yet when running the cron job from the admin panel I get:

 

TAR error: Unable to open file '/htdocs/logs/traffic.html/.md5sums' in binary read mode

 

/htdocs/logs is the excluded folder. However the job does seem to complete.
